Friday Releases for May 17
Friday is the busiest day of the week for new releases, so we’ve decided to collect them all in one place. Friday Releases for May 17 include John Wick: Chapter 3 - Parabellum, Catch-22, IGOR, and more.
John Wick: Chapter 3 - Parabellum
John Wick: Chapter 3 - Parabellum, the new movie from Chad Stahelski, is out today.
In this third installment of the adrenaline-fueled action franchise, super-assassin John Wick (Keanu Reeves) returns with a $14 million price tag on his head and an army of bounty-hunting killers on his trail. After killing a member of the shadowy international assassin’s guild, the High Table, John Wick is excommunicado, but the world’s most ruthless hit men and women await his every turn.
The Sun Is Also A Star
The Sun Is Also A Star, the new movie from Ry Russo-Young, is out today.
College-bound romantic Daniel Bae and Jamaica-born pragmatist Natasha Kingsley meet—and fall for each other—over one magical day amidst the fervor and flurry of New York City. Sparks immediately fly between these two strangers, who might never have met had fate not given them a little push. But will fate be enough to take these teens from star-crossed to lucky in love? With just hours left on the clock in what looks to be her last day in the U.S., Natasha is fighting against her family’s deportation as fiercely as she’s fighting her budding feelings for Daniel, who is working just as hard to convince her they are destined to be together.
The Souvenir
The Souvenir, the new movie from Joanna Hogg, is out today.
A young film student in the early 80s becomes romantically involved with a complicated and untrustworthy man.
Aniara
Aniara, the new movie from Pella Kagerman and Hugo Lilja, is out today.
A spaceship carrying settlers to a new home in Mars after Earth is rendered uninhabitable, only to be knocked off course.
All Creatures Here Below
All Creatures Here Below, the new movie from Collin Schiffli, is out today.
Gensan (David Dastmalchian) and Ruby (Karen Gillan) live on the fringes of society in Los Angeles, struggling to survive in the face of abject poverty. On a fateful night, they strike out to seize something that has always been denied them, which sets in motion a series of events with dire consequences. Their impulsively committed crime puts them on run from the police. They seek refuge in their hometown of Kansas City, a place filled with the dark secrets that have haunted them since they fled years ago.
We Have Always Lived in the Castle
We Have Always Lived in the Castle, the new movie from Stacie Passon, is out today.
Merricat, Constance and their Uncle Julian live in isolation after experiencing a family tragedy six years earlier. When cousin Charles arrives to steal the family fortune, he also threatens a dark secret they’ve been hiding.
See You Yesterday
See You Yesterday, the new movie from Stefon Bristol, is out today.
High school best friends and science prodigies C.J. and Sebastian spend every spare minute working on their latest homemade invention: backpacks that enable time travel. But when C.J.’s older brother Calvin dies after an encounter with police officers, the young duo decide to put their unfinished tech to use in a desperate bid to save Calvin.
A Violent Separation
A Violent Separation, the new movie from Kevin Goetz and Michael Goetz, is out today.
Norman (Brendan Thwaites), a young deputy, covers up a murder to save his reckless brother Ray (Ben Robson). As the walls close in and threaten Norman’s marriage to Frances (Alycia Debnam-Carey), the truth dares to tear the brothers apart.
The Wandering Soap Opera
The Wandering Soap Opera, the new movie from Raúl Ruiz and Valeria Sarmiento, is out today.
Filmed by Chilean master Raúl Ruiz in 1990 but left unfinished until it was completed by his wife and collaborator Valeria Sarmiento in 2017, The Wandering Soap Opera is a dreamily interconnected series of vignettes that spoof on telenovela conventions while reflecting Ruiz’s feelings upon returning to his native Chile after more than 15 years away. In one episode, a man seduces a woman by showing her his muscles, which are actually slabs of raw meat slapped into her hand. Later, the man has a gun pulled on him when he accuses a poet of plagiarism. Meanwhile, through the television screen, five women have lost their husbands after an earthquake and embrace a better future together. All along, back and forth across screens, people are watching.
Slaughterhouse Rulez
Slaughterhouse Rulez, the new movie from Crispian Mills, is out today.
In the horror comedy being compared to Shaun of the Dead and Hot Fuzz, an elite British boarding school turns into a battleground for survival when seismic tremors unleash unspeakable horrors.
Photograph
Photograph, the new movie from Ritesh Batra, is out today.
A struggling Mumbai street photographer pressured to marry by his grandmother convinces a shy stranger to pose as his fiancée during a family visit. Despite vast cultural differences, the pair develops a surprising connection that challenges their worldviews in a wistful and funny romance from Ritesh Batra.
Catch-22
Catch-22, the new TV series from Luke Davies and David Michôd, is out today.
Christopher Abbott is Yossarian, a bombardier, whose frantic obsession every time he goes up on a mission is “to come down alive”. His odds of success at such a simple aim keep getting worse, because Colonel Cathcart keeps raising the number of missions the men have to fly. More than the retreating Germans, the real enemy for Yossarian and his rag-tag bunch of friends is the bureaucracy of the military, inverting logic at every turn. The pinnacle of this is Catch-22, a military by-law which states that if you fly your missions, you’re crazy, and don’t have to fly them; all you have to do is ask. But if you ask not to, then you’re sane, and so you have to fly them.
Fleabag S2
The second season of Fleabag, the TV series from Phoebe Waller-Bridge, is out today.
Phoebe Waller-Bridge’s BAFTA-winning comedy is back.
The Rain S2
The second season of The Rain, the TV series from Jannik Tai Mosholt, Christian Potalivo, and Esben Toft Jacobsen, is out today.
After a brutal virus wipes out most of the population, two young siblings embark on a perilous search for safety.
Dedicated
Dedicated, the new album from Carly Rae Jepsen, is out today.
IGOR
IGOR, the new album from Tyler, The Creator, is out today.
Injury Reserve
Injury Reserve, the new album from Injury Reserve, is out today.
Wu-Tang: Of Mics And Men
Wu-Tang: Of Mics And Men, the new EP from Wu-Tang Clan, is out today.

Writer-star David Dastmalchian's followup to his raw, vulnerable addiction drama ANIMALS pursues similar questions about life in the margins, and the elusive, teasing possibility of becoming a new person, in even darker and more challenging terms. I hesitate to say too much about ALL CREATURES, lest I spoil its unusual narrative arc. First look at All Creatures Here Below
A new trailer has been released for All Creatures Here Below, which is set to release May 17, 2019.
Gensan (David Dastmalchian) and Ruby (Karen Gillan) live on the fringes of society in Los Angeles, struggling to survive in the face of abject poverty. On a fateful night, they strike out to seize something that has always been denied them, which sets in motion a series of events with dire consequences. Their impulsively committed crime puts them on run from the police. They seek refuge in their hometown of Kansas City, a place filled with the dark secrets that have haunted them since they fled years ago.
